The Science Behind Hadley's Weather Forecasts
At the heart of Hadley's Weather's success lies its sophisticated weather modeling and data analysis techniques. The platform utilizes a combination of advanced algorithms, historical weather data, and real-time observations to generate highly accurate forecasts.
Here's a glimpse into the scientific process that powers Hadley's Weather:
- Data Collection: Hadley's Weather collects vast amounts of weather data from various sources, including weather stations, satellites, and even user-generated reports. This data is continuously updated and fed into its powerful algorithms.
- Weather Modeling: Using complex mathematical models, the platform simulates and predicts weather patterns. These models take into account factors such as temperature, humidity, wind speed, and atmospheric pressure to create accurate forecasts.
- Machine Learning: One of the key strengths of Hadley's Weather is its ability to learn and adapt. The platform employs machine learning techniques to analyze patterns and trends in weather data, allowing it to improve its forecasts over time.
- Ensemble Forecasting: To enhance accuracy, Hadley's Weather utilizes ensemble forecasting, where multiple models are run simultaneously, each with slightly different initial conditions. This approach provides a range of possible outcomes, increasing the reliability of the forecasts.
